Desire is a Canadian electronic music duo from Montreal,[4][5] based in Palm Springs, California. Formed in 2009, the band consists of vocalist Megan Louise and producer Johnny Jewel, a former member of Chromatics and Glass Candy. Nat Walker (also a previous member of Chromatics) was formerly a member of Desire, playing synthesizer and drums.[4][6] Their lyrics are in French and English.[5]
Their debut studio album, II, was released in 2009, via the Italians Do It Better label.[6][7] Fact magazine listed II as the 14th best album of 2009.[8] That same year, the band's song "Under Your Spell" was featured in the 2010 S/S Max Mara fashion show, in Christian Dior's Haute Couture Spring–Summer 2012, and in the soundtracks of the 2011 films Drive and Oslo, August 31.[1][9] Kid Cudi sampled "Under Your Spell" in his 2012 song "Teleport 2 Me, Jamie". Desire recorded the song "Behind the Mask" for the soundtrack to the 2015 film Lost River.[10]
